Here are some clothing tips;
The best way to dress for winter is in layers. Next to your skin should be a wicking layer. Generally thermal underwear made of a synthetic fibre, which can move any moisture away from your body.
The middle layer is the insulating one – keeping the heat in and cold out. It can be a sweater, sweatshirt, vest or pullover.
The outer layer is the protection layer. It should repel water from snow and block the wind, such as a winter jacket and snow pants. Jeans alone are not recommended as they will absorb moisture from a fall.
Either gloves or mitts are good as long as they are properly insulated for winter.
Happy feet are a skier or rider’s best friend. One pair of medium weight socks are the best.
